Disk symbols: no corrosion at J dc... Web21.1. This equation is based on the conservation of energy and conservation of charge. Electrical potential energy can be described by the equation PE = qV, where q is the electric charge and V is the voltage. Thus the energy supplied by the source is qV, while that dissipated by the resistors is. qV1 + qV2 + qV3.
